OpenCoverage

Qt Quick Test Coverage

Function Tree

Path:<top>::QQmlDelegateModelAttached
FunctionCondition %▾eLOC - Effective Lines of CodeMcCabe - Cyclomatic Complexity
resetCurrentIndex
Name: QQmlDelegateModelAttached::resetCurrentIndex
Prototype: void QQmlDelegateModelAttached::resetCurrentIndex()
Coverage: 100.000% (10/10)
Absolute File Name: /home/opencoverage/opencoverage/guest-scripts/qtdeclarative/src/qtdeclarative/src/qml/types/qqmldelegatemodel.cpp
Lines: 2170-2182
100.000% (10/10)
84
model
Name: QQmlDelegateModelAttached::model
Prototype: QQmlDelegateModel *QQmlDelegateModelAttached::model() const
Coverage: 100.000% (1/1)
Absolute File Name: /home/opencoverage/opencoverage/guest-scripts/qtdeclarative/src/qtdeclarative/src/qml/types/qqmldelegatemodel.cpp
Lines: 2192-2195
100.000% (1/1)
11
groupsChanged
Name: QQmlDelegateModelAttached::groupsChanged
Prototype: void QQmlDelegateModelAttached::groupsChanged()
Coverage: 100.000% (1/1)
Absolute File Name: /home/opencoverage/opencoverage/guest-scripts/qtdeclarative/src/qtdeclarative/src/qml/.moc/moc_qqmldelegatemodel_p.cpp
Lines: 902-905
100.000% (1/1)
11
emitChanges
Name: QQmlDelegateModelAttached::emitChanges
Prototype: void QQmlDelegateModelAttached::emitChanges()
Coverage: 100.000% (22/22)
Absolute File Name: /home/opencoverage/opencoverage/guest-scripts/qtdeclarative/src/qtdeclarative/src/qml/types/qqmldelegatemodel.cpp
Lines: 2289-2315
100.000% (22/22)
178
QQmlDelegateModelAttached
Name: QQmlDelegateModelAttached::QQmlDelegateModelAttached
Prototype: QQmlDelegateModelAttached::QQmlDelegateModelAttached(QObject *parent)
Coverage: 100.000% (1/1)
Absolute File Name: /home/opencoverage/opencoverage/guest-scripts/qtdeclarative/src/qtdeclarative/src/qml/types/qqmldelegatemodel.cpp
Lines: 2146-2151
100.000% (1/1)
11
QQmlDelegateModelAttached
Name: QQmlDelegateModelAttached::QQmlDelegateModelAttached
Prototype: QQmlDelegateModelAttached::QQmlDelegateModelAttached( QQmlDelegateModelItem *cacheItem, QObject *parent)
Coverage: 100.000% (4/4)
Absolute File Name: /home/opencoverage/opencoverage/guest-scripts/qtdeclarative/src/qtdeclarative/src/qml/types/qqmldelegatemodel.cpp
Lines: 2153-2168
100.000% (4/4)
72
groups
Name: QQmlDelegateModelAttached::groups
Prototype: QStringList QQmlDelegateModelAttached::groups() const
Coverage:  80.000% (8/10)
Absolute File Name: /home/opencoverage/opencoverage/guest-scripts/qtdeclarative/src/qtdeclarative/src/qml/types/qqmldelegatemodel.cpp
Lines: 2205-2216
 80.000% (8/10)
74
setGroups
Name: QQmlDelegateModelAttached::setGroups
Prototype: void QQmlDelegateModelAttached::setGroups(const QStringList &groups)
Coverage:  50.000% (2/4)
Absolute File Name: /home/opencoverage/opencoverage/guest-scripts/qtdeclarative/src/qtdeclarative/src/qml/types/qqmldelegatemodel.cpp
Lines: 2218-2229
 50.000% (2/4)
72
isUnresolved
Name: QQmlDelegateModelAttached::isUnresolved
Prototype: bool QQmlDelegateModelAttached::isUnresolved() const
Coverage:  50.000% (2/4)
Absolute File Name: /home/opencoverage/opencoverage/guest-scripts/qtdeclarative/src/qtdeclarative/src/qml/types/qqmldelegatemodel.cpp
Lines: 2243-2249
 50.000% (2/4)
32
unresolvedChanged
Name: QQmlDelegateModelAttached::unresolvedChanged
Prototype: void QQmlDelegateModelAttached::unresolvedChanged()
Coverage:  0.000% (0/1)
Absolute File Name: /home/opencoverage/opencoverage/guest-scripts/qtdeclarative/src/qtdeclarative/src/qml/.moc/moc_qqmldelegatemodel_p.cpp
Lines: 908-911
  0.000% (0/1)
11
emitUnresolvedChanged
Name: QQmlDelegateModelAttached::emitUnresolvedChanged
Prototype: void emitUnresolvedChanged()
Coverage:  0.000% (0/1)
Absolute File Name: /home/opencoverage/opencoverage/guest-scripts/qtdeclarative/src/qtdeclarative/src/qml/types/qqmldelegatemodel_p.h
Lines: 236-236
  0.000% (0/1)
11

Generated by Squish Coco 4.2.0